The Information of Elinor Shelton< no role >
taken
before he ye 14th: July 1707 who Saith that going from
Bow
to [..] not with one John Kemp< no role >
in & fields
who and her for Something to buy him a foot of
drink whereupon she would not Some, forthing Sd ver & he
seeing it tooke it from her7 6 bes-1& endeavoured to make
his escape but was taken by one John Scott< no role >
&
Willm. Hawks< no role >
& Wm. Selby< no role >
& ye Said Elanor. Shelton
further Saith that she Lost three half Crowns
but the said John Kemp< no role >
Saith he had but me
half Crown & three half pence wch. he hath deld
to her apron, to wick pr sall be againe
Jur cor me
Geo: Foord< no role >
Elenor [mark] Shelton< no role >
her [mark] mark
The Examination of John Kempe< no role >
taken before me this 14th of July 1701
who saith yt he met this Ellenor Shellton< no role >
in ye feilds betwixt bow
& Stepney
about 6 or 7 a Clocke, O aske her for sorne
thinge to drinke, where upon shee peal P
our some mary, & he looke of her 2s & 6d
in Sillver & 3 halfe pence in Copper
& upon sd Com Curit to ye men aboune
Sd, they takeinge of him & Charge
rige with not She had Last, he delivery
the 2s 6d & ye 3 halfe pearce & Saith
it is all he tooke from her & yt for ye
other 2 halfe Crowns he would some his
couscous, till Such nine he Could pedremeit
Jur Cor me
Geo: Foord< no role >
John Kemp< no role >
